Output 538246c79a53331e6ad619674fdf52feef3b4c60bfd6fae9e0a2a070ccd4916a:7

value
1951708974
script pubkey
OP_HASH160 OP_PUSHBYTES_20 831b8781eec53eca9ab865bf4df3a25ac2ef6f10 OP_EQUAL
address
3DeFRSk7gRNyjW35WPdFLVwuzp2CoWScEo
transaction
538246c79a53331e6ad619674fdf52feef3b4c60bfd6fae9e0a2a070ccd4916a
spent
true